Side Effects of CBD Vaping
CBD vaping has become increasingly popular in recent years, with many users swearing by it as an effective way to reduce stress, anxiety, and pain. However, as with any substance, there are also side effects to be aware of. One potential side effect of CBD vaping is respiratory irritation, which can lead to coughing, wheezing, and shortness of breath. Another possible side effect is an increase in heart rate, which may be concerning for those with preexisting heart conditions. It’s also worth noting that CBD can interact with other medications, so it’s important to consult with a medical professional before beginning to vape. While many people experience great benefits from CBD vaping, it’s important to be aware of these potential side effects and take precautions accordingly.
Risks of CBD Vaping for People With Mental Health Conditions
With the growing popularity of CBD vaping, it’s important to understand the potential risks for individuals with mental health conditions. While some may find relief from symptoms such as anxiety and depression through CBD use, it’s not a one-size-fits-all solution. In fact, individuals with certain mental health conditions, such as bipolar disorder or schizophrenia, may experience negative side effects from vaping CBD. It’s crucial to consult with a healthcare professional before incorporating CBD into a treatment plan, and to be aware of any potential interactions with psychiatric medications. As with any substance, it’s important to weigh the potential benefits against the possible risks and make an informed decision.
